シートの操作


シートの追加
ActiveWorkbook.Worksheets.Add After:=Worksheets("未契約リスト")
ActiveSheet.Name = "Work"
シートの選択
Windows(DB_name).Activate
Sheets("当月データ").Select
シートの名前付け
Sheets("Sheet1").Select
Sheets("Sheet1").Name = "当月データ"
シート間のデータのコピー
Range("A1:S" & MaxRow_S).Select
Range("A" & MaxRow_S).Activate
Selection.Copy
Sheets("Sheet2").Select
Range("A1").Select
ActiveSheet.Paste
Application.CutCopyMode = False
Sheet1の前にコピー
Windows(InBook).Activate
Sheets(Tab_name).Select
Sheets(Tab_name).Copy Before:=Workbooks(A_name).Sheets(1)
アクティブシートの削除
Application.DisplayAlerts = False
ActiveSheet.Delete
Application.DisplayAlerts = True
指定シートの削除
Application.DisplayAlerts = False
Worksheets("Sheet1").Delete
Application.DisplayAlerts = True

シートの存在確認

Dim ws As Worksheet

flag = False
For Each ws In Worksheets
    If ws.Name = Sheet_name Then
      flag = True
      Exit For
    End If
Next ws

このサイトは個人生活を健やかに、愉しく、 企業活動を闊達にして、 持続可能な社会作りを目指します
Copyright © しなやか暮し研究所 2012 All Rights Reserved.